MLB Game Preview: Miami Marlins (26-41) vs. Washington Nationals (30-39)

The Miami Marlins and Washington Nationals square off in a National League East matchup at Nationals Park. The Marlins are coming off an 11-9 victory in the series opener, while the Nationals look to snap their six-game losing streak.

Game Details

  • Matchup: Miami Marlins vs. Washington Nationals
  • Date: Saturday, June 14, 2025
  • Time: 1:05 PM ET
  • Venue: Nationals Park, Washington, D.C.
  • TV Broadcast: MLB Network, Bally Sports Florida, MASN

Miami Marlins: Seeking Back-to-Back Wins

The Marlins secured a high-scoring win on Friday, powered by Agustin Ramirez’s two home runs and Eric Wagaman’s three RBIs. Miami’s offense has been inconsistent, but they’ve shown flashes of power, ranking 26th in MLB with 59 home runs.

Key Players to Watch (Marlins)

  • Kyle Stowers – Leads the team with 10 home runs, slugging .466.
  • Agustin Ramirez – Hit two homers in Game 1, now tied for the team lead.
  • Xavier Edwards – Batting .272, providing consistency at the plate.
  • Cade Gibson (SP) – Making his first career start, owns a 0.93 ERA in relief appearances.

Miami’s pitching staff has struggled, posting a 5.17 ERA over the last 10 games. Gibson will need to set the tone early as an opener.

Washington Nationals: Urgent Need for a Win

The Nationals have lost six straight games, including a late-night slugfest on Friday. Despite the loss, James Wood had a standout performance, finishing a triple shy of the cycle.

Key Players to Watch (Nationals)

  • James Wood – Leads the team with 17 home runs, batting .281.
  • CJ Abrams – Batting .264, with nine home runs and 14 doubles.
  • Keibert Ruiz – Provides offensive depth, hitting .262.
  • Trevor Williams (SP) – Struggled recently, posting a 5.91 ERA in 13 starts.

Washington’s offense ranks 22nd in MLB in home runs (66) and 21st in batting average (.241). They’ll need early run production to support Williams.
